I couldn't wait to get some ink on them and try them out, so I popped over to the Greeting Farm blog for some inspiration and learned that their Farm Fresh Friday challenge was to use bright colors. I figured these Christmas ornaments would be perfect for that! The card measures 3.5 by 5 inches; I stamped and colored the image, then added some ultrafine glitter for a bit of sparkle. Finished it off with twine, and Voila! Thanks Greeting Farm! I can't wait to use these stamps again.
Supplies:
Stamps: The Greeting Farm
Ink: Memento tuxedo black, Copic markers
Cardstock: Cool caribbean, Neenah white
Accessories: glitter, twine
